Day 242- Moving in to our new place near Rishikesh

Wednesday, March 6th, 2019.

I slept more than 10 hours and I was still tired. I woke up very homesick and with anxiety level high.  I tried to rush everyone so we could go out to find a place to eat breakfast. Gregory told me that it was ok to order breakfast at the hotel because we were not going to find anything cheaper.

Well, it wasn't what we expected because we had read signs of what breakfast was suppose to be: eggs, cereal, toast. Well, instead we got rice with peanuts and vegetable sandwich made of mayo, green peppers and tons of onions! Not exactly our favorite but we ate it. We checked out and waited to hear back from our Airbnb approval. We chose a luxury apartment that looked modern. Everything looked great except that it is in the middle of nowhere, which in a way is what we wanted but I always worry when there is no food nearby because we don't have a car.

The best thing about Airbnb is our host. His name is Ravi and he is amazing. He came to pick us up (Gregory asked him) and on our way to his home, we told him that we needed to stop for food. He took us to a restaurant and waited for us, then he took us to an ATM to get money because none of the 3 ATM's that Gregory found worked. We also stopped for fruit. I got bananas, mandarin, apples, grapes, cucumbers, and tomatoes and paid only 250 rupees! (only $3.57)

We finally made it home after some driving and yes, the house is in the middle of nowhere but the view is beautiful and it is quiet. Ravi also has a helper who brought our suitcases upstairs. The place is huge. Each kid has their own bedroom with their bathroom. The common area has a ping pong table and two dining rooms. It is great, except for the fact that it doesn't have a kitchen! How in the world did it escape my eyes? I saw a photo of a refrigerator and I assumed it had a kitchen but no! The good news is that Ravi's wife makes amazing meals and there is even a menu and we can order food in advance. I love it, maybe Gregory not so much but what are we going to do?

After having lunch, I took a two-hour nap. Even Gregory napped by a bed that is by a window. Daniel is having a blast using a massage chair and Sunshine just watching her new addiction: Full House. Gregory spent most of his time researching what to do next. We had Ravi come upstairs and help us plan our 4 days in Rishikesh!

We skipped dinner, hung around the house, caught up with the blog, spoke to my mom and just relaxed! Now we are trying to decide whether to stay longer here or try another nearby town. Decisions, a decision every single day.
